Details Clock synchronization products . rClock synchronization products -Using the Coordinated Universal Time ( -) time signal sent by the Global Positioning System satellite as the time source, after < br/>- The unit processes common timing signals (serial port, pulse, - code, - network port, -) and outputs them, providing global unified synchronization for various automation devices. It is an accurate clock signal source and can be directly connected to the computer network as a first-level time server, enabling large-scale, cross-regional computers and network systems to obtain accurate standard synchronization time. The device uses a dedicated -receiver as the time standard to accurately calculate leap years and leap seconds. It has the characteristics of high precision, high reliability, and all-weather.
